What Is a Bail Bond?
A bail bond acts as a monetary guarantee that makes certain a defendant's appearance in court after being launched from safekeeping. This lawful instrument allows people that have been detained to protect their momentary liberty while awaiting trial. By publishing a bail bond, the offender provides the court with a pledge that they will return for all scheduled hearings.
Normally, bail bonds are released by licensed bail bond agents or companies, that charge a non-refundable fee, typically a percent of the complete bail quantity. This charge makes up the bail representative for the risk they assume in guaranteeing the accused's look. If the accused falls short to show up in court, the bail bond becomes waived, and the bail agent is accountable for making certain the defendant's return to deal with the fees.

How Bail Bonds Job

The bail bondsman usually bills a non-refundable charge, generally around 10% of the overall bail quantity, for publishing the bail in behalf of the accused. This fee is the bail bondsman's settlement for the danger they take by ensuring the court that the defendant will certainly stand for future court days.
Once the bail is uploaded, the defendant is launched from safekeeping, yet they remain required to abide with the conditions set by the court. If the offender falls short to appear for their arranged court days, the bail bondsman might seek to recuperate the complete bail amount from the offender or their co-signer. Common False Impressions About Bail Bonds

One more usual misunderstanding is that any person can safeguard a bail bond without any conditions. Actually, bail bond agents examine different factors, consisting of the defendant's criminal history, the seriousness of recommended you read the cost, and the chance of showing up in court prior to authorizing a bond. In addition, some think that bail is constantly evaluated a certain portion of the total bail amount, whereas this can differ extensively depending upon territory and the nature of the infraction.
Moreover, it is commonly believed that using a bail bond is a straightforward process, but it involves documentation, charges, and in some cases collateral.
